Malawians Living In Zambia Donate To Cyclone Freddy Survivors

Association of Malawians in Zambia (AMZA) has donated assorted relief items to DoDMA to go towards helping survivors of Cyclone Freddy.

AMZA’s Chairperson, Craig Chongwe, said the donation follows challenges the survivors are facing in camps.

Receiving the support, DoDMA’s public relations officer, Chipiliro Khamula commended AMZA for the support.

The items include blankets, cooking oil and food packs.

According to the association the items are worth approximately, K13 million.
